What is FMRI and why does it matter?
from The Future of UK Marine Research Infrastructure With Helen Czerski · host FMRI | Future Marine Research Infrastructure
So what actually is FMRI, why does it matter now, and how can a very diverse community work together to create and then get behind a single vision? Join ocean scientist and broadcaster Dr Helen Czerski as she sits down with: Leigh Storey, the senior responsible owner for FMRI Professor Sir Ian Boyd, polar scientist and former Chief Scientific Advisor for DEFRA and member of the FMRI board Professor Catherine Heymans, Astronomer Royal for Scotland Together, they lay out the landscape for the FMRI project, discuss the big picture opportunities and challenges, and try to understand what ocean researchers could learn from how the space sciences achieve similar large funding goals.
